Vanaheim - Definition and Overview

In Norse mythology Vanaheim is the home of the Vanir. The Vanir were generally more benevolent gods of agriculture and nature, as opposed to the Aesir, who were warlike and passionate. The Vanir briefly warred with the Aesir, but quickly made peace. Freyr is a Vanir, as are Freya and Njord.
